Understanding the Science of Mind Control

The human brain is a complex organ that is responsible for all of our thoughts, behaviors, and emotions. It's also highly susceptible to external influences, both positive and negative. Scientists have been studying the brain for decades, trying to understand how it works and how it can be influenced. This research has led to the development of various techniques and technologies that can be used to manipulate the brain, including drugs, hypnosis, and electrical stimulation.

One of the most promising areas of research is the field of optogenetics, which involves using light to control the activity of specific neurons in the brain. This technology has the potential to treat a wide range of neurological and psychiatric disorders, including depression, anxiety, and addiction. However, there are also concerns about the ethical implications of manipulating the brain in this way.

Exploring the Ethics of Mind Control

The idea of mind control raises important ethical questions about the potential applications and consequences of such technology. On one hand, it could be used to treat serious mental health disorders and improve the quality of life for millions of people. On the other hand, it could be used to control people's thoughts and behaviors for nefarious purposes.

One of the biggest concerns about mind control is the potential for abuse. If a person's thoughts and behaviors can be manipulated, it raises questions about free will and individual autonomy. There are also concerns about privacy, as people's most intimate thoughts could be accessed and exploited.

In addition to these ethical considerations, there are also practical challenges associated with mind control. The brain is a highly complex and dynamic organ, and our current understanding of it is still limited. There is also the risk of unintended consequences, as manipulating one part of the brain could have unexpected effects on other parts of the brain and the body as a whole.
